Figure C4.
Confusion matrix normalized to the number of predicted sources in a class for the NN classification. The sources are classified according to the highest class probability for each source. The numbers on the diagonal show the one-versus-all precision for this classification method. Top (bottom) panels show the performance for the unweighted (weighted) samples representative for the associated (unassociated) sources.
